McAfee Total Protection · McAfee LiveSafe  Chicago Unemployment Offices are branch locations of the Illinois State agency responsible for administering the state's unemployment insurance and unemployment compensation programs in Chicago, IL. Chicago unemployment benefits are temporary monetary payments made to individuals who have lost their jobs, usually due to layoffs. You may contact the Unemployment Office for questions about: Applying/Filing for Chicago unemployment benefits; Making an unemployment insurance claim; Collecting The unemployment office number, help number, and office” more. 2. If you have exhausted regular unemployment benefits, a Pandemic Emergency Unemployment Compensation (PEUC) claim will be filed for you and additional weeks of PEUC benefits will be added to your balance. Once you have filed a claim for regular unemployment benefits, return to this page and click, Next Steps to read what happen next. The Chicago Heights Workforce Center, located in Chicago Heights, IL, is a government agency that oversees Illinois unemployment compensation programs and unemployment insurance. A local branch of the Illinois Department of Labor, the Unemployment Office, issues unemployment benefits to individuals in Chicago Heights who have lost their jobs. 2021-03-25 2020-05-21 2020-03-23 2010-10-21 To avoid any delays in receiving benefits, file a claim for unemployment benefits during the first week you become unemployed. You can file for benefits online through the IDES website or by visiting one of the Illinois unemployment office locations throughout the state.. Illinois unemployment insurance benefits are paid only to recipients who are actively seeking work.
